A system `S` receives heat continuously from an electric heater of power `10 W`. The temperature of `S` becomes constant at `50^(@)C` when the surrounding temperature is `20^(@)C`. After the heater is switched off, `S` cools from `35.1^(@)C` to `34.9^(@)C` in `1 minute`. the heat capacity of `S` is

A

`100 J//^(@)C`

B

`300 J//^(@) C`

C

`750 J//^(@)C `

D

`1500 J//^(@)C`

Text Solution

Verified by Experts

The correct Answer is:
D
